11 Feb, 2022
New Delhi, February 11, 2022: Creating new technology benchmarks in tractor industry & reaching to tough competitive markets, Sonalika Tractors has rewritten record books year after year. The No1 tractor exports brand from India has gained the trust as a leading tractor brand in various countries such as Algeria, Bangladesh & Myanmar, Nepal etc. In Europe, Sonalika has reached into the league of top 3 tractor brand in Germany, France, Portugal, Finland, Iceland and Hungary in the addressable segment.
Cumulatively, Sonalika has exported 28,722 tractors in Apr’21-Jan’22 period against 17,938 tractors exported last year during the same period and registered staggering 60.1% YTD growth in FY’22. In January’22, Sonalika has exported 3,022 tractors and registered 50.8% growth against last year export of 2,004 tractor exported in Jan’21. As per TMA Jan’22, Sonalika holds 26.9% export market share which stands nearly double over its nearest no. 2 positioned competition brand. Sonalika’s widest tractor range offers plethora of options for farmers to choose tractors as per their requirements, thereby winning their trust.
Sharing his thoughts on the unmatched performance, Mr. Raman Mittal, Joint Managing Director, Sonalika stated, “Be it India or international markets, we thank every farmer for their trust in our technologically advanced farm mechanization solutions. Consistency in the performance has become the DNA of our team as we have clocked 60.1% YTD growth in exports to reach 28,722 tractor sales in 10 months of FY’22 (Apr’21-Jan’22).
We stand proudly among top 2 brands in many potential markets despite of the bleak times and in a year of many variables. We feel delighted to share that we have been consistently extending our lead as the No. 1 tractor export brand from India with a dominant market share of 26.9% (YTD Jan’22) in the competitive global markets. Sonalika remains committed to ‘Make-in-India’ vision, manufacturing the whole range of agricultural machinery that are setting new standards and be an inspiration to the global community.”
